The Three Most Common Pitfalls to Avoid When Shopping

The first pitfall is focusing only on thickness and ignoring density. Many people believe that the thicker the tile, the sturdier and more durable it is. In reality, the strength of resin roofing tiles depends more on the purity of the raw materials and their formulation. Pure ASA resin tiles feature a unique anti-aging layer on their surface; when touched by hand, they feel fine and smooth. However, low-quality products feel rough to the touch and may even emit a pungent plastic odor. The core competitive advantage of the new resin roofing tiles lies precisely in this surface layer, which directly determines whether the tiles will last five years or twenty.

The second pitfall is neglecting the interlocking design of the roof tiles. Some tiles, although they look crisp and neat, leave large gaps between them once installed, which can lead to water seepage when it rains. Truly reliable resin shingles feature a widened interlocking design along the edges. Once installed, they fit together seamlessly and won’t rattle even in strong winds. When shopping, try stacking two tiles on top of each other to see if they snap together easily and if there is any noticeable wobble once locked in place.

Furthermore, the third pitfall is placing blind faith in low prices. The raw material costs for resin roofing tiles are a reality. If a quote is suspiciously low and unreasonable, it’s highly likely that recycled plastic or calcium carbonate powder has been mixed in. Such tiles will begin to fade and become brittle within six months of installation, and may even crack outright when exposed to excessive and unreasonable temperature fluctuations. Please remember: when evaluating the quality of a resin roof tile, don’t just focus on the initial price; instead, give careful consideration to how it will perform three or five years down the line.

Key Details for Installation and Maintenance

Imagine this: suppose you’ve already purchased top-quality resin roofing tiles, but if the installation isn’t done professionally, you’ll still run into problems. First, the spacing between the purlins must be strictly arranged according to the manufacturer’s specifications. If the spacing is too wide, it will cause the roof surface to sag and accumulate water, which will lead to deformation over time. Next, the fastening screws must be driven into the peak of each wave, and sufficient clearance must be left to accommodate thermal expansion and contraction; they must never be tightened too much. Many households experience leaks in their resin roofing tiles, and the cause is not a problem with the tiles themselves, but rather the failure to use waterproof washers at the screw fasteners.

Regular maintenance is actually quite simple; one of the most notable advantages of resin roofing tiles is that they require no painting or special upkeep. All you need to do is check the roof for any buildup of tree branches or debris before the rainy season begins each year and clear the gutters to ensure they remain unobstructed. If you wish to extend their service life, you can wipe the surface with a soft cloth every two to three years to remove dust and keep the color vibrant and bright.
